      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://productioncommunity.publicmobile.ca/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/341352"&gt;@KZRider_76&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p; For best results in the USA the phone needs to be VoLTE enabled. &amp;nbsp;There are no LGs on PM's VoLTE compatible list, perhaps test it by making a call with data turned on and wifi off to see if it drops to 3G. &amp;nbsp;If it does it isn't VoLTE enabled. &amp;nbsp;Your wife's phone may be, what phone is it? &amp;nbsp;The USA has done away with 3G so for a non-VoLTE phone you could need try and connect to T-mobile's 2G where available.&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;&lt;a href="https://productioncommunity.publicmobile.ca/t5/user/viewprofilepage/user-id/291870"&gt;@Garydw&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p; Did you try turning off automatic and connecting manually to T-Mobile's 2G network? &amp;nbsp;Earlier in this thread another PM customer with an S10 was able to connect manually to T-Mobile for voice calls. &amp;nbsp;Coverage can be spotty on 2G though and eventually T-Mobile will be shutting that down too (there's been no 3G in the USA since end 2022). &amp;nbsp;Since your data worked another option would be a free voip app like TextNow or Fongo. &amp;nbsp;That would give you an alternate phone number also that you could keep for future use.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
